Arlo the Armadillo
A tiny hero with a shell of steel and a heart even stronger 🌵✨
When a fierce sandstorm erases his home, Arlo the Armadillo follows the wind’s secret whispers into a hidden canyon. There, he finds a vulnerable colony in danger. Instead of hiding, Arlo rises—transforming from a quiet wanderer into a fearless guardian, proving that true strength isn’t about size, but courage.
